How much do medical coding associate j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for medical coding associate in Graham, NC is $46,969.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$29,300.00 and $55,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Can you get an Associates in medical coding?

A Medical Coding Associate typically refers to a role that requires knowledge of coding systems like ICD-10 and CPT, but an associate degree in medical coding is not always required. Many professionals complete certificate programs or training courses to qualify for entry-level positions, though some employers may prefer or require an associate degree in health information technology or a related field. Certification from organizations like AAPC or AHIMA can also enhance job prospects.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Medical Coding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Coding Associate, you need a strong understanding of medical terminology, anatomy, and coding systems such as ICD-10, CPT, and HCPCS, often supported by certification like CPC or CCS. Familiarity with medical billing software, electronic health records (EHRs), and coding databases is essential for daily tasks.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ective written communication are vital soft skills for ensuring coding accuracy and compliance. These skills ensure proper claims processing, minimize errors, and support the financial health of healthcare organizations.

How can I get a medical coding job with no experience?

Medical Coding Associates can often start with minimal experience by completing a coding training program or certification, such as the CPC from AAPC. Gaining familiarity with coding software and medical terminology, along with entry-level certifications, can improve job prospects even without prior work experience.

Is an associate's degree in medical billing and coding worth it?

For a Medical Coding Associate, obtaining an associate's degree in medical billing and coding can improve job prospects and earning potential by providing foundational knowledge of medical terminology, coding systems, and healthcare regulations. Many employers prefer or require certification such as CPC or CCS, which are often easier to obtain with formal education. Overall, the degree can be a valuable investment for entering and advancing in the medical coding field.

What is a medical coding associate?

A medical coding associate is a professional responsible for reviewing healthcare documentation and assigning standardized codes to diagnoses, procedures, and services for billing and record-keeping. They typically use coding systems like ICD-10 and CPT and may need certification such as CPC to perform their duties accurately.

What are some common challenges Medical Coding Associates face and how can they overcome them?

Medical Coding Associates often encounter challenges such as keeping up with frequent coding updates, understanding complex medical records, and ensuring accuracy under time constraints. Staying current with changes in CPT, ICD, and HCPCS codes is essential, so regular training and reference to official coding resources is important. Collaborating with healthcare providers to clarify documentation and maintaining strong attention to detail can help prevent errors and support compliance. Building a network with other coders and participating in professional organizations can also provide valuable support and learning opportunities.

What is the difference between Medical Coding Associate vs Medical Billing Specialist?

AspectMedical Coding AssociateMedical Billing Specialist
CertificationsCertified Professional Coder (CPC), CPC-ACertified Billing and Coding Specialist (CBCS), CPC
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, healthcare officesMedical offices, billing companies, healthcare providers
Job FocusAssigning codes to diagnoses and proceduresProcessing payments, submitting claims, managing accounts
Common UsageUsed for accurate medical record-keeping and insurance claimsHandling billing processes and revenue cycle management

The Medical Coding Associate primarily focuses on translating medical diagnoses and procedures into standardized codes, essential for insurance claims and medical records. In contrast, the Medical Billing Specialist manages the billing process, ensuring claims are submitted correctly and payments are collected. Both roles often work together within healthcare settings and require similar certifications, but their core responsibilities differ in focus and daily tasks.

Job description

Key Responsibilities

  • Abstract coding of all (pro-fee) E/M visits and office-based services and procedures
  • Daily QA evaluation of coded services to ensure accuracy of completed coding
  • Provide targeted coding education and feedback
  • Validate ICD10CM, CPT, HCPCS, and modifier assignment against clinical documentation to ensure accuracy and compliance with AMA CPT, ICD-10, CMS, NCCI, and payer-specific guidelines
  • Identify coding discrepancies, compliance risks, trends, root causes, and documentation gaps
  • Support coding education through feedback, targeted training, and reference materials
  • Provide actionable recommendations to address coding findings and reduce coding errors
  • Support denial prevention, resolution and appeal strategies
  • Collaborate across teams to assist with coding support

Required Qualifications

  • AAPC credential required: CPC
  • 2+ years of ProFee abstract medical coding
  • Proficient knowledge of:
    • E/M documentation guidelines
    • Modifier rules and NCCI edits
    • CPT, ICD10CM, HCPCS Level II
  • High attention to detail with strong analytical and criticalthinking skills
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ills for coding feedback and education
  • Proficiency with EHRs, coding and auditing tools
